Назначение объектов подсистемы «Инструменты логиста 24»

Подсистемы

• Инструменты логиста 24 – содержит все объекты необходимые для интеграции учетной системы с веб-сервисом «Инструменты логиста 24»

Подсистема «ТиповыеОбъекты_НЕ_ОБЪЕДИНЯТЬ» – содержит объекты эмулирующие объекты типовой конфигурации «Управление торговлей» ред.10.3, а так же содержит пример глубокой интеграции и встраивания объектов веб-сервиса на формы объектов 1С.

Общие модули

• длJSON – модуль содержит парсер и сериализатор пакетов json (разработчик Александр Переверзев)

• длОбменССервисом – содержит процедуры и функции для передачи и получения пакетов из(в) веб-сервис «Инструменты логиста 24». Не содержит бизнес-логики и не привязан к конкретной конфигурации.

• длИнтеграция – содержит процедуры и функции создания структур для передачи в «Инструменты логиста 24» на основе данных. Может использоваться только в составе той типовой конфигурации для которой был создан.

• длНастройкиСервер – функции для получения настроек подсистемы «Инструменты логиста 24»

• длНастройкиКлиент – функции для получения настроек подсистемы «Инструменты логиста 24»

Подписки на события

• длСинхронизацияОбъектов – обработчик события «ПриЗаписи» объектов для синхронизации. В качестве источника содержит объекты которые должны синхронизироваться с веб-сервисом:

 

Обработка подписки производится в модуле «длИнтеграция» в процедуре «СинхронизацияОбъектовПриЗаписи». В этой процедуре рекомендуется добавить дополнительные условия на объекты которые не надо передавать в веб-сервис «Инструменты логиста 24». Например заказы которые покупатель забирает сам (самовывоз).

Общие формы

• длНастройки – содержит набор констант — основные настройки подсистемы «Инструменты логиста 24»

Константы

• длAPIKey – ключ для доступа к веб-сервису «Инструменты логиста 24». Ключ можно получить после регистрации в сервисе, в меню «Настройки» — «Учетная запись».

• длВремяПрибытияС, длВремяПрибытияПо, длДлительностьРазгрузки – значения по умолчанию для передачи в заказов в еб-сервис. Используются если не найдены реквизиты «ВремяПрибытияС», «ВремяПрибытияПо», «ДлительностьРазгрузки» в документе.

• длСинхронизацияЗаказаПокупателя – указывает вид синхронизации документов «ЗаказПокупателя» (автоматически, в ручную, не синхронизировать).

• длСинхронизацияРеализацииТоваровУслуг – указывает вид синхронизации документов «РеализацииТоваровУслуг» (автоматически, в ручную, не синхронизировать).

• длСинхронизацияВозвратаТоваровОтПокупателя – указывает вид синхронизации документов «ВозвратаТоваровОтПокупателя» (автоматически, в ручную, не синхронизировать).

• длСинхронизацияПеремещений – указывает вид синхронизации документов «Перемещение» (автоматически, в ручную, не синхронизировать).

Справочники

• длТранспорт – справочник транспортных средств. Содержит информацию о грузоподъёмности и объеме транспортных средств доступных для планирования.

• длМаркиТранспорта – справочник марок используемых транспортных средств.

• длМетки – справочник используемых меток транспортных средств. Набор меток каждой транспортной единицы указывается в табличной части «Метки».

• длГеоЗоны – справочник географических зон, заданных в веб-сервисе. При синхронизации производится только загрузка.

Документы

• длРейс – содержит рейсы сформированные в веб-сервисе «Инструменты логиста 24». Рейсы синхронизируются с веб-сервисом используя реквизит «ВерсияОбъекта». Если версия объекта в базе данных 1С отличается от версии объекта в веб-сервисе (рейс был изменен), то при синхронизации он будет загружен в учетную систему.

ПЕРЕЧИСЛЕНИЯ

• длВидыСинхронизации – виды синхронизации. Используются в константах.

Обработки

• длРабочееМестоЛогиста – основная форма содержащая все необходимые данные для логиста (включая синхронизацию с веб-сервисом)

• длГеокодирование – форма ручного геокодирования адресов. Эту форму можно вызывать из формы документа «Заказ покупателя» или другого места, где используется адрес доставки. Результат геокодирования сохраняется в регистре сведений «длАдресаДоставки»

Регистры сведений

• длАдресаДоставки – регистр сведений содержащий географические координаты адресов. Заполняется при автоматическом или ручном геокодировании.

• длАдресаСкладов – регистр сведений содержащий географические координаты складов отгрузки (точки отправления).

• длСинхронизацияОбъектов – регистр сведений содержащий ссылки на объекты которые были записаны в базе данных, но еще не синхронизированы с веб-сервисом.

• длНастройкиПечати – регистр сведений содержащий настройки пакетной печати документов по рейсу.

 

Leave A Comment?